Default LQ4 into 66 Chevelle

Can anyone tell me what front drive setup I will need to make an LQ4 work/fit in my 66 Chevelle? I can't seem to get a straight answer on this....

By the way, I plan to run a carbed intake and I have no A/C. I just want to run my power steering, alternator, and a water pump (of course).

My son and recently installed a LQ9 in a 1966 GTO (as part of a total rebuild of the car). We used S & P block plates and fabricated our own frame stands. We used the truck pulley setup that came on the engine, and everything fit in the GTO AFTER we changed the Power Steering Pulley to a smaller diameter one found in a ford econoline van (See the stickys above for information on this). We replaced the truck oil pan with a camaro pan for ground clearance issues. Hope this helps.

I used f-body stuff and relocated the alt to the passenger side to clear the steering box.
